Ingredients

1/2 cup mayonnaise
1/2 cup sour cream
1/2 cup milk
2 tablespoons lime juice
1 teaspoon dried cilantro
1 tablespoon cumin
salt and pepper

Instructions

1.In a bowl, mix mayonnaise, sour cream, and milk.
2.Add the lime juice, dried cilantro, and cumin and stir well to combine.
3.Season with salt and pepper to taste.
4.Serve over your favorite salad or use as a dipping sauce.
